May Is Mental Health Awareness Month!

Every year since 1949, May is observed as Mental Health Awareness Month. There are typically many events across the country organized to bring awareness to the growing need for access to mental health resources for everyone in America. This year, with the current pandemic causing the country to shut down and shelter in place, our resolve needs to be stronger than ever. We know that it’s been a challenge having to adapt very quickly to telehealth practices and also adhering to social distancing guidelines while trying to advocate for our clients from afar.
